MySpace Launches New Fear Channel for Scary Movie Fans

News Corp. seems to be gravitating more and more toward genre entertainment; in that vein, they have launched a new channel on the site that focuses entirely on the horror film niche.

Featured on the channel to start with is the upcoming release of ‘Drag Me to Hell,’ from Sam Raimi.

There are also emerging blogs from horror fanatics, who talk about and share their favorite horror movie moments and comments.

If you’re a horror and fright fan, this new channel from MySpace should be just up your alley.
